About Aitken Spence Hotels
Heritance Aarah Maldives is part of Aitken Spence Hotels, the hospitality arm of Sri Lankan blue-chip conglomerate Aitken Spence PLC which operates 23 hotels and resorts across Sri Lanka, Maldives, Oman and India. The Company’s owned hotels are reflected under the Heritance, Adaaran and Turyaa brands, popular around the world for exceptional service, undisputed product and curated lifestyle experiences. The Company’s Maldives portfolio includes seven resorts including the luxury property Heritance Aarah as well as its Adaaran Resorts portfolio, whilst Sri Lankan resorts totals 11, four in Oman and one in India.
